Output 5606453d51c7731623f03d981a013211134df18d3fe332be7f35f66574d4dbd8:2

value
26297395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b942510ce03e88d17be921f8cb0c2c8b553a7855 OP_EQUAL
address
MQniggECAqbeZA5ZkkwWLPCrKyLb773ipE
transaction
5606453d51c7731623f03d981a013211134df18d3fe332be7f35f66574d4dbd8
spent
true